Off-Grid Solar System Kits

Off-grid solar system kits provide energy independence by generating, storing, and managing solar power in areas without traditional utility access. These kits are perfect for remote cabins, rural homes, RVs, and emergency backup scenarios.
Solar panels convert sunlight into direct current (DC) electricity.

Charge controllers regulate power flow, protecting batteries from overcharging. Battery banks store energy for night or cloudy days.

Inverters convert DC electricity to standard alternating current (AC) for appliances.

Kits often include mounting hardware, cables, and monitoring systems for easy installation.
These kits lower utility costs and provide reliable power in off-grid settings while reducing fossil fuel reliance and promoting renewable energy use.

Systems are scalable to meet individual consumption needs, from small cabins to large homes.

Essential Solar Panels For Your Setup

Selecting the right solar panels is important for your off-grid solar system. Monocrystalline panels are the most efficient, offering up to 22% efficiency.

Polycrystalline panels provide 15-20% efficiency at a lower cost.

Panel durability matters, especially in harsh climates.

Resilient panels can withstand severe weather conditions. Most solar panels have a lifespan of 25 to 30 years and often come with warranties covering up to 25 years.

Investing in high-quality panels ensures long-term energy independence and reliable performance in solar energy systems.

Monocrystalline vs. Polycrystalline Panels

Monocrystalline panels offer better efficiency while polycrystalline panels are often more affordable.

Choosing between these types affects overall performance and cost.

Monocrystalline panels utilize high-purity silicon, which leads to better efficiency rates.

This makes them ideal for space-limited installations.

Polycrystalline panels are made from melted silicon fragments and are more budget-friendly.

What Are Charge Controllers And Their Benefits

Charge controllers are essential in solar energy systems. They manage the flow of electricity from solar panels to batteries.

This regulation prevents overcharging, protecting batteries and extending their lifespan.

Two main types of charge controllers exist: PWM and MPPT.

PWM (Pulse Width Modulation) controllers are straightforward and less costly but are less efficient.

MPPT (Maximum Power Point Tracking) controllers are more complex and pricier, maximizing energy capture from solar panels. This efficiency makes them suitable for larger systems.

When selecting a charge controller, size matters.

Ensure it matches your solar panel output for optimal performance. Consider your system’s specifications to choose the right type.

Proper selection enhances battery health and overall system performance, which is vital for effective sustainable energy solutions.

Exploring Solar Inverters For OffGrid Systems

Solar inverters convert direct current (DC) electricity from batteries into usable alternating current (AC).

Most household appliances require this AC power for operation.

This conversion is a key function in solar energy systems.

Proper inverter sizing is fundamental for energy efficiency. An appropriately sized inverter that matches your energy load prevents overloads, improving overall performance.

A correctly sized inverter can enhance system efficiency and extend its lifespan.

Advancements in inverter technology can significantly impact system performance. High-quality inverters may include monitoring systems and data analytics.

These features improve reliability and ensure effective off-grid living.
